...target. I do not care if our coaches come for a few years and go (I don't think CLK will in 2 to 3 years). My father coached for years and one of his requirements (even in high school) was that his assistants wanted to be head coaches. He did not want someone working for him satisfied with his current position. If CLK has success (2010 and 2011) and we lose Orgeron or others, there will be plenty of hungry young coaches out there who want to come to Tennessee, have success then get their shot at a job. It doesn't seem to have hurt Carroll at USC. Winning begets winning, as long as the man in charge stays hungry, focused, and charged up.
